トップ «前の日記(2008-02-07) 最新 次の日記(2008-02-09)»

2008-02-08

λ mimori.org 引越し 検討

  • ブログは Windows Live に引越し
  • tDiary の過去記事のうち 日毎 のはすでに squeeze で静的ページ
  • 未森荘(チャット)はレンタルサーバで動くようがんばる
  • RSS は今の ~h/tdiary/index.rdf に定期的に取得(cron利用)
  • tDiary の過去記事のうち 日毎 のはすでに squeeze で静的ページ
  • tDiary の過去記事のうち 月毎 のをクロールして作成
  • あとは静的ページなんで特に問題なし
  • https://mimori.org 用SSL証明書の有効期限は来年1月まであるけどまあいいや。あるいは SNI(Server Name Indication) 実験をやるか? IE7 化推進も近いし。
  • メーリングリストは @mail.mimori.org ドメイン運用。これは さくらの専用サーバ上に置く。Mailman 以外でのメーリングリスト運用はもうしたくない。

λ JavaScript Memory Leak Detector

ナイスツール

λ Screencast.Com pricing

25GB で $6.95/月。Jing を無料で配っているのはこれで回収するからか。でも悪くない。 Camtasia Studio やっぱり使ってみよう。

2日間程 Windows Media Encoder 9 つかったけど、ファイルサイズが大きい。パラメータをいじればいいのかもしれんが面倒なのでやってない。

λ FreeBSD on VMware Player 2.x

VMware Player 2 だったら vmware-tools の iso ファイルが入っているというコメントを頂いたので、 試してみた。

vmware-tools ISOファイルを利用するための、vmxファイルに対する修正内容。 ついでにネットワークデバイスを専用仮想デバイスである vmxnet に指定している。

% diff -u freebsd-6.3-i386.vmx.orig freebsd-6.3-i386.vmx
=== freebsd-6.3-i386.vmx.orig   2008-02-08 20:58:48.000000000 +0900
+++ freebsd-6.3-i386.vmx        2008-02-08 20:58:48.000000000 +0900
@@ -9,22 +9,23 @@
 ide0:0.fileName = "freebsd-6.3-i386.vmdk"
 ide0:0.writeThrough = "TRUE"
 ide1:0.present = "TRUE"
-ide1:0.fileName = "auto detect"
-ide1:0.deviceType = "cdrom-raw"
+ide1:0.fileName = "C:\Program Files\VMware\VMware Player\freebsd.iso"
+ide1:0.deviceType = "cdrom-image"
 floppy0.startConnected = "FALSE"
 floppy0.fileName = "Auto detect"
 ethernet0.present = "TRUE"
+ethernet0.virtualDev = "vmxnet"
 ethernet0.connectionType = "bridged"
-usb.present = "TRUE"
-sound.present = "TRUE"
+usb.present = "FALSE"
+sound.present = "FALSE"
 sound.virtualDev = "es1371"
 displayName = "freebsd-6.3-i386"
 guestOS = "freebsd"
 nvram = "freebsd-6.3-i386.nvram"

-floppy0.autodetect = "TRUE"
+floppy0.autodetect = "FALSE"
 sound.fileName = "-1"
-sound.autodetect = "TRUE"
+sound.autodetect = "FALSE"

 ide0:0.redo = ""
 ethernet0.addressType = "generated"

vmware-tools を使ってみる。インストールに perl が必要なのだが perl が入ってないので無理やり vwware-guestd を起動

% mount /cdrom
% cd /var/tmp; tar xzf /cdrom/vmware-freebsd-tools.tar.gz
% cd vmware-tools-distrib
% cp lib/modules/binary/FreeBSD6.0-i386/*.ko /boot/kernel/
% echo 'vmmemctl_load="YES"' >> /boot/loader.conf
% echo 'vmxnet_load="YES"' >> /boot/loader.conf
% reboot
... 再起動
% cd /var/tmp/vmware-tools-distrib
% lib/sbin32-6/vmware-guestd

仮想FreeBSD 内の /etc/rc.conf でネットワーク見えるところまで

hostname="vmwarefreebsd.local"

## IPv4
ifconfig_vxn0="inet 192.168.1.11 netmask 0xffffff00"
defaultrouter="192.168.1.1"
gateway_enable="NO"

## IPv6
ipv6_enable="YES"

数時間使ってみているが、時計は狂わなくなったようだ。素晴らしい。

あとは VMware Server でどうなるかだな。

[]

2003|05|06|07|08|09|10|11|12|
2004|01|02|03|04|05|06|07|08|09|10|11|12|
2005|01|02|03|04|05|06|07|08|09|10|11|12|
2006|01|02|03|04|05|06|07|08|09|10|11|12|
2007|01|02|03|04|05|06|07|08|09|10|11|12|
2008|01|02|03|

using plugin: amazon calendar2 category html_anchor makelirs makerss recent_comment3 recent_trackback3 squeeze tb-send tb-show recent_list

Copyright(C) 2003-2007 by KAMIYA Satosi (上美谷 智史) All rights reserved.
gmail 無断リンク上等! ただし自動的に捕捉されます。